/[A3C]/lib/A3C/LDAP.pm
This is repository of my old source code which isn't updated any more. Go to git.rot13.org for current projects!
ViewVC logotype

Diff of /lib/A3C/LDAP.pm

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 42 by dpavlin, Sun Mar 30 16:58:21 2008 UTC revision 44 by dpavlin, Sun Mar 30 21:59:34 2008 UTC
# Line 116  my $collection2filter = { Line 116  my $collection2filter = {
116  sub collection {  sub collection {
117          my ( $self, $model, $limit ) = @_;          my ( $self, $model, $limit ) = @_;
118    
119          $limit ||= 100; # FIXME          $limit ||= 0;   # unlimited by default
120    
121          my $filter = $collection2filter->{$model};          my $filter = $collection2filter->{$model};
122          die "unknown model $model" unless $filter;          die "unknown model $model" unless $filter;
# Line 173  sub ldap2model { Line 173  sub ldap2model {
173                  if ( grep(/^\Q$attr\E$/, @columns ) ) {                  if ( grep(/^\Q$attr\E$/, @columns ) ) {
174                          $data->{$attr} = $entry->get_value( $attr );                          $data->{$attr} = $entry->get_value( $attr );
175                  } elsif ( $attr !~ m/^(objectClass)$/i ) {                  } elsif ( $attr !~ m/^(objectClass)$/i ) {
176                          Jifty->log->error(ref($model)," doesn't have $attr");                          Jifty->log->warn(ref($model)," doesn't have $attr");
177                  }                  }
178          }          }
179    

Legend:
Removed from v.42  
changed lines
  Added in v.44

  ViewVC Help
Powered by ViewVC 1.1.26